Delcam announces 40 partner stands at IMTS

Delcam’s booth at IMTS will provide the broadest range of CAM software

As befits its position as the world’s leading specialist CAM supplier, Delcam will be working with more manufacturing partners than any other software supplier at the IMTS exhibition to be held in Chicago from 8th to 13th September. The company will be promoting its CAM and inspection software in association with 40 partners, including many of the world’s leading providers of machine tools and inspection equipment.

"The last three years have seen Delcam gain a much higher profile in North America,” claimed Delcam USA President Glenn McMinn. "This has come about partly as a result of the acquisition of established US CAM providers FeatureCAM and PartMaker, and partly because of increased sales of our existing PowerMILL, PowerSHAPE, ArtCAM and PowerINSPECT software ranges. The fact that we are working with so many partners at IMTS provides further evidence of our current high status in the US.”

"Traditionally, we have been associated with the mold and die industry,” added Mr. McMinn. "With the broader range of products we now offer, we are enjoying much wider success, especially in the aerospace, autosport and medical sectors.”

"With the extended range of Delcam software, we can provide a programming system for virtually any machine tool that a company might have,” claimed Mr. McMinn. "This means that visitors to the Delcam booth (D-3005) can be confident that they will find software to increase their productivity, reduce their lead times and improve their quality, whatever type of parts they want to manufacture or whatever kind of machine they run.”

The combined product range of the merged companies has seen a much bigger response at a number of exhibitions in the last year, especially in Europe, with EMO in Germany, Industrie in France and MACH in the UK all attracting record numbers of visitors to the Delcam booths.
